Output 566506aba175d409a2e8b876d2492803fc9fc59c2fd168e14e513ffedb5c641d:105

value
31649
script pubkey
OP_0 OP_PUSHBYTES_20 e1bbb5b1a06507cf2a280f69558f66a31edd7a02
address
bc1quxamtvdqv5ru723gpa54trmx5v0d67sza20gmu
transaction
566506aba175d409a2e8b876d2492803fc9fc59c2fd168e14e513ffedb5c641d
spent
true